What are the rules for continuance in court in California?
(a) Request for continuance; consent (§ 682) (1) In order to obtain a continuance, written notice with supporting documents must be filed and served on all parties at least two court days before the date set for the hearing, unless the court finds good cause for failure to comply with these requirements.
What are the rules for ex parte in Riverside?
Ex parte documents must be eFiled before 10:00am the court day before the hearing. Ex parte written oppositions must be eFiled before 8:30am the day of the hearing. Printed courtesy copies of ex parte oppositions must be provided to the court the day of the ex parte hearing.

How do you stipulate to continue a trial date in California?
A party seeking a continuance of the date set for trial, whether contested or uncontested or stipulated to by the parties, must make the request for a continuance by a noticed motion or an ex parte application under the rules in chapter 4 of this division, with supporting declarations.
How do you stipulate to continue a trial in Riverside County?
A party seeking to continue a law and motion hearing, must submit either a written stipulation signed by all parties, or a declaration from counsel for the moving party, signed under penalty of perjury, informing the court that all parties have been notified and agree to have the motion continued.
